A holiday debate erupted in Long Beach, NY when city officials chose a 7-foot Christmas tree to display in the plaza in front of City Hall earlier this month. The size of the tree might not have offended residents, except for the fact that the tree was planted next to a 20-foot menorah that had already been erected. The Associated Press reported that residents were so irked (“What’s up with the giant menorah and the Charlie Brown Christmas tree?” resident Rick Hoffman asked), that officials eventually dug up the 7-foot tree and donated it to a mall, replacing it with a 20-foot blue spruce that matched the menorah’s size.
